The support a reader program is based around supporting students with their reading. Students who engage with the support a reader program have been identified as being at a severe literacy disadvantage. Students will require tutors who have an understanding nature and sound English skills.

Tutors will be supporting students from a diverse range of backgrounds, creating a very unique and rewarding opportunity for tutors to be a part of students' academic growth.

  The commitment is 1 hour a week (during school hours) for 1 full term working with 3-4 students individually 1 on 1 within the hour which ever day of the week you are free. 15 minute min tutoring sessions per student. You will be required to complete the following:

  1. An induction
  2. A training day
  3. Classroom Support training to practice your new found skills and learn how to interact with the students (Will follow after the training day, date TBA)
